Towards Zero:

By; Agatha Christie

Page number: 178

Originally published: 1944

"Something about a fine Italian hand. That's what I seem to see in this business." (pg. 110)


By Agathe Christie's imaginative mind, the book Towards Zero is a fantastic murder-mystery novel. The characters are well-rounded, and the storyline fluent. The book is an easy read and will keep you second-guessing who the murderer is till the last moments. Murder is the zero point of the crime that began a long time ago. The scheming Italian hand is at work, and to the untrained eye, any of the handful of suspects may have committed such killing due to their particular standing at Salt Creek.


Summary:

The book follows the story of Nevile Strange. In the beginning, the reader is informed that Mr. Strange got a divorce from Audrey Strange, and remarried to the breathtaking Kay Strange. It seems, Mr. Strange did not attain what he was looking for from the calm and simple Audrey and was intrigued by the assertive and compelling Kay. However, it becomes clear that the trio's history was not as simple as it seemed.

Gulf Point’s ownership was transferred from Mr. Tressilian to his wife Lady Tressilian after his death. Lady Tressilian was a mother figure to both Nevile and Audrey from a young age. One summer in 1944, with the planning of Nevile himself, Kay, Nevile, and Audrey went to Saltcreek for vacation. The strange way of this gathering and the tense feeling in the air made Saltcreek a place of suspicion and worry for its inhabitants.

One night, Mrs. Tressilian was murdered in her room, when she was laying on the bed. The murderer was certainly one of the residents of the hall, but who? The seemingly perfect Nevile? The oddly quiet Thomas? The jealous and out-spoken Kay? Kay's mysterious handsome friend Ted? The allegedly resentful Audrey? Or the maids who have been working for Lady Tressilian for many years? The two police officers will unveil the true name of the murderer after learning about the reality of the trio's history, and investigating the way the crime was committed. The criminal had to be a manipulative soul who have lost all sense of mercy and affection. It had to be someone who would not stop until he got what he wanted; revenge.
